Why Automate Rent Indexation?
In Belgium, rent is indexed annually based on the official health index published by Statbel. However, the indexation is not automatic — the landlord must actively request it. This means many landlords lose rental income simply because they forget to index, miss the anniversary date, or use incorrect index values.

The Belgian Formula
New Rent = Base Rent × (New Health Index / Base Index)
The base index is the health index from the month before the lease was signed. The new health index is the one from the month before the anniversary date. ImmoDesk stores both values and performs the calculation automatically.
For other countries, ImmoDesk automatically applies the correct formula: CPI with a government-set cap for the Netherlands, VPI ratio for Germany, reference interest rate for Switzerland, IRL quarterly index for France, and more.
Legally Compliant Indexation Letters
ImmoDesk automatically generates indexation letters that comply with Belgian legislation (Art. 1728bis Civil Code). Letters are available in Dutch, French, and English, and include:
- The base rent amount
- The base index and corresponding reference month
- The new health index value
- The calculated new rent amount
- The effective date of the new rent
- The legal basis and reference
